summ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Matthieu Saulnier <fantom@fedoraproject.org>2022-02-08 19:34:47 +0100
committerMatthieu Saulnier <fantom@fedoraproject.org>2022-02-08 19:34:47 +0100
commitc794a5656913d66d74490e78e24089ad4e598a14 (patch)
tree0cca6bcb7f039d4ddaea61ec485a734db449bd16
parente93752967e22b4dd58419783521cbd3cfa71dc50 (diff)
downloadplaybooks-ansible-c794a5656913d66d74490e78e24089ad4e598a14.tar.gz
playbooks-ansible-c794a5656913d66d74490e78e24089ad4e598a14.tar.xz
playbooks-ansible-c794a5656913d66d74490e78e24089ad4e598a14.zip
Add SELinux booleen config in clients role
-rw-r--r--roles/clients/tasks/main.yml3
-rw-r--r--roles/clients/tasks/selinux.yml6
2 files changed, 9 insertions, 0 deletions
diff --git a/roles/clients/tasks/main.yml b/roles/clients/tasks/main.yml
index a6fbaea..8943096 100644
--- a/roles/clients/tasks/main.yml
+++ b/roles/clients/tasks/main.yml
@@ -40,6 +40,9 @@
- name: Installation du pilote NVidia
import_tasks: nvidia.yml
+- name: Booleen SELinux pour la virtualisation
+ import_tasks: selinux.yml
+
- name: Gestion des services
import_tasks: services.yml
diff --git a/roles/clients/tasks/selinux.yml b/roles/clients/tasks/selinux.yml
new file mode 100644
index 0000000..3081ee9
--- /dev/null
+++ b/roles/clients/tasks/selinux.yml
@@ -0,0 +1,6 @@
+- name: Booleen pour les HugesPages dans KVM
+ seboolean:
+ name: domain_can_mmap_files
+ state: yes
+ persistent: yes
+ when: ansible_selinux.status != "disabled"